Why Soil Moisture Sensors?
I’ve noticed that traditional timer-based watering systems often waste water by ignoring current weather conditions or the specific needs of different plants. Soil moisture sensors, on the other hand, provide precise data about the soil’s water content, allowing for more efficient irrigation.

Challenges Faced
- Compatibility Issues: Initially, I struggled with getting the sensors and valves to communicate seamlessly with my hub. Some devices required additional modules or custom configurations.
- Placement and Calibration: Proper placement of the sensors was crucial. I learned that burying them too deep or too shallow could affect their accuracy. Calibration was also necessary to ensure reliable readings.
Solutions
- Custom Rules: I created custom rules in my hub to trigger watering based on the sensor readings. For example, if the soil moisture drops below a certain threshold, the valve opens for a preset duration.
- Integration with Weather Data: To further optimize the system, I integrated weather data. If it’s raining, the system automatically skips watering to conserve water.
Tips for Getting Started
- Research Compatibility: Before purchasing, ensure that your sensors and valves are compatible with your smart home ecosystem. Check forums and reviews for recommendations.
- Start Small: Begin with one garden bed and gradually expand. This allows you to refine your setup and troubleshoot issues without overwhelming yourself.
